Social Dancing is Bis' second full length album.

[edit] Track listing

  1. "Making People Normal" – 2:28
  2. "I'm A Slut" – 2:44
  3. "Eurodisco" – 4:41
  4. "Action And Drama" – 2:29
  5. "Theme From Tokyo" – 2:40 (by Bis & Virgin Stigma)
  6. "The Hit Girl" – 3:01
  7. "Am I Loud Enough?" – 3:12
  8. "Shopaholic" – 2:41
  9. "Young Alien Types" – 3:11
  10. "Detour" – 4:58 (by Bis & Lois Maffeo)
  11. "Sale Or Return" – 2:58 (by Bis & John Cacavas)
  12. "It's All New" – 3:21
  13. "Listen Up" – 2:20
  • This is the UK & USA CD release, it matches the UK & USA 12" release.
  • The Japanese release adds the songs "Germ Free Adolescents (by X-Ray Spex)" & "Famous (Andy Gill Version)" to the end.
  • Action and Drama contains a sample of "New Breed" by the Mackenzies
  • Theme from Tokyo contains a sample of "Groupie Girl" by Virgin Stigma
  • Sale or Return contains a sample of "Agent Who" by John Cacavas
